Unpowered rainwater collection and timing irrigation device for roof greening
The invention relates to an unpowered rainwater collection and timing irrigation device for roof greening. For an existing commonly-used mode of achieving water catchment at the roof top of a building, timed and quantitative automatic irrigation function on plants cannot be achieved, only the water resource problem is solved, and unmanned management is not achieved. The unpowered rainwater collection and timing irrigation device for the roof greening is characterized by comprising a rainwater collector, a water collection tank, a floating water controller and a drip pipe system which are installed in sequence from top to bottom, wherein a lower water outlet of the rainwater collector extends into the water collection tank, a water inlet hole is formed in the upper portion of the water collection tank, a drainage opening is formed in the lower portion of the water collection tank, and overflow openings are formed in the edges of the upper side portion of the water collection tank; the floating water controller is of a test-tube-shaped structure with an upward opening, the floating water controller is invertedly buckled below a water outlet hole of the rainwater collector, the floating water controller is up and down adjusted according to the buoyancy subjected in the water collection tank, and the floating water controller can block the drainage opening of the water collecting tank when the floating water controller sinks; the drip pipe system is located at the bottom of the water collecting tank and connected with the drainage opening formed in the bottom of the water collection tank. The unpowered rainwater collection and timing irrigation device for the roof greening has the advantages that the technical purposes of rainwater collection and timing irrigation device for the roof greening are achieved, the structure is simple, and implementation is convenient.
